What it's actually like here

Warsaw offers a fantastic base for digital nomads prioritizing affordability, especially compared to Western Europe. You'll find comfortable city-center apartments for a moderate price, freeing up budget for experiences. The internet is consistently fast and reliable, perfect for remote work or endless video calls. There's a decent-sized, welcoming nomad community, and English is widely spoken, making integration straightforward. It’s also a remarkably safe city, feeling secure even at night. This setup suits those who appreciate a bustling, historic European capital without the hefty price tag. The main catch? While air quality is generally good, occasional seasonal dips can be noticeable.

Frequently asked questions

How much does it cost to live in Warsaw as a digital nomad?+

As of 2026, a 1-bedroom apartment in the centre of Warsaw averages around $850 per month. The national cost-of-living index for Poland sits at 23 (US=100) — sourced from World Bank ICP. City-level detail is coming as we gather it; for now this is a national figure. Nomads typically budget extra for coworking, eating out, and travel.

Is Warsaw safe for digital nomads?+

Warsaw scores 72/100 on our composite safety index, which blends the Global Peace Index, crime stats and traveller-advisory data. Most nomad-friendly neighbourhoods feel comfortable to walk in day and night.

How fast is the internet in Warsaw?+

Headline average internet speed in Warsaw is around 188 Mbps based on Ookla Speedtest data. That's enough for video calls, large file uploads and most remote-work needs in central neighbourhoods — coworking spaces and serviced apartments usually run faster than that.
